Imperial Year 1914
The world is locked in a mechanized conflict. Steam has given way to diesel, and metal screams across the earth. Massive armored trains, trench cities, and oil-choked skies. No magic — just steel, blood, and smoke.

The Taranian Empire Inspired by Imperial Germany and Tsarist Russia A land empire of industry, order, and oppression. Ruled by the Syndicate of Generals — warlords in generals' uniforms, backed by corporate industrialists. Armored trains are sacred national icons; entire doctrines revolve around rail supremacy. Their state propaganda is second only to their spy network. 2. The Solarian Conglomerate Inspired by Britain, France, and early US politics A polished union of "free" republics, noble dynasties, and corporate cartels. Governed by the Council of Lords, where politics wear silk gloves and carry revolvers. Solarians fight with elegance: zeppelins, trench-borne suits, and elite agent units. They view war as both theater and business. 3. Minor Nations & Wildcards: The Eschar Republic – A neutral land shattered and claimed by both sides. Lattassa – A southern trading power playing both sides, selling arms and secrets. Corsvet Nomads – Exiled tribes and smugglers essential for supply routes across dead zones. Kredocratic North – Frozen city-states controlling global fuel and frost engines. 🚂 Armored Trains – "Iron Fortresses" These mobile fortresses can stretch nearly a kilometer in length. Used for transport, mobile command, prison, hospital, and sometimes secret black sites. Every Iron Fortress is its own ecosystem — governed by internal politics, secrecy, and force. Some trains are ghost trains — denied by all governments, but very, very real. 🌫️ World Atmosphere: The war has gone on for too long. No heroes. Only survivors. Smoke clogs lungs; rust stains uniforms. Every smile hides a motive. Loyalty is a currency, trust is extinct. Propaganda posters hang next to wanted signs. The true enemy isn’t always on the battlefield — it might be the man across the dinner table.
Scenario: {{user}} serves as an undercover informant aboard the Iron Fortress K-92 “Ashborn”, a heavily armored train operating deep within contested territories between the Taranian Empire and the Solarian Conglomerate. Officially, {{user}} is a routine passenger inspector — checking tickets, IDs, and cargo — but secretly reports to the Imperial Internal Intelligence Bureau. The train travels between bombed-out cities, hidden checkpoints, and supply routes constantly under threat from partisans, enemy spies, and double agents. {{user}} navigates daily conversations with civilians, soldiers, smugglers, and potential traitors — each word a test, each silence a risk. Paranoia rules the rails. One wrong question could get someone shot. One wrong answer could get {{user}} exposed. Every interaction may uncover secrets, or deepen the lie.
